## Break-Glass: PixHoard Image Cache

New folks: if the PixHoard image cache leaks memory and OOMs the Renner nodes, don't wait for approvals. Restart via the break-glass account, file an incident, and notify the cache owner. Access is audited. The break-glass account unlocks with the recovery passphrase below.

recovery phrase for kagaf-yajof: fraax-quenwyn-lamion

# Password Reset Revamp — Approvals

The Keyhatch reset flow revamp ships behind the `reset_v2` flag. Do not enable in production without sign-off. Rollbacks require a second approver during business hours; off-hours, page the flow owner directly. Token expiry changes are already approved; the email template change is not. All approvals route through one person:

signatory, yahog-badug: Quenix Ulaael

## Changed defaults

Heads up: the Ledgerline tax-rate lookup cache now defaults to a 15-minute TTL instead of 24 hours. Turns out rates in the Veldt County sandbox were going stale mid-demo, which was embarrassing. Eviction is now LRU rather than FIFO, and the cache warms on boot. If you're reviewing, check that nothing hardcodes the old TTL. The new defaults land as follows.

deployment values, bajop-taweg:
holwyn:
  log_level: debug
  metrics_host: metrics.holwyn.zemvarsys.internal
  pool_size: 32